COULD MEIGS FIELD MAKE A COMEBACK?

LONGSHOT MAYORAL CANDIDATE SUPPORTS REOPENING THE CHICAGO AIRPORT

February 14, 2019 By Amelia Walsh

It’s alive! Or at least it might be, should Chicagoans elect mayoral
candidate Willie Wilson in the city’s upcoming 2019 election.
Reopening one of the most iconic general aviation airports in the
country, formerly known as Meigs Field, is on the businessman’s
10-point agenda.
https://www.williewilsonformayor.com...plan?locale=en

Photo by Mike Fizer

As a 40-acre nature reserve and concert venue, the once roaring
airfield has been pushing up daisies for nearly 15 years.


Wilson only got 10 percent of the vote, so NOPE.
